Systems and methods to reduce overhead associated with read set consistency validation in software transactional memory implementations are disclosed. These systems and methods may employ an inconsistency-aware compiler-library technique, in which an inconsistency-aware compiler communicates to various inconsistency-aware library functions knowledge about whether a given transaction has read consistent values to date. The inconsistency-aware library functions may exploit this information to avoid the need to validate the transaction, or portions thereof. If read set values are known to be consistent prior to the function call, the compiler may pass a parameter value to the function indicating as much. Otherwise, it may pass a value indicating that the read set values may be inconsistent. An inconsistency-aware function may determine that it will not perform a dangerous action, even though its parameters may not be consistent. Otherwise, the inconsistency-aware function may invoke a validation operation, or may perform other error avoidance operations.
